设置影子口令模式的作用
时间: 2023-11-30 17:02:46 浏览: 23
影子口令模式是一种安全措施,用于保护用户密码的机密性。在此模式下,用户的密码将不会直接存储在系统中,而是存储在一个称为“影子文件”的受保护文件中。这个文件只能由特定的用户或管理员访问,从而防止未经授权的用户获取密码信息。
影子口令模式的主要作用是提高系统的安全性,防止黑客、恶意软件或未经授权的用户通过盗取密码来访问系统。另外,影子口令模式还可以保护用户隐私,防止其他用户或管理员查看他人的密码。
相关问题
CentOS Linux release 7.1.1503 (Core)设置影子口令模式
要设置CentOS Linux release 7.1.1503 (Core)的影子口令模式,您可以按照以下步骤进行操作:
1. 打开终端并以root用户身份登录。
2. 运行以下命令以启用影子口令模式:
```
# authconfig --test | grep hashing
# authconfig --enableshadow --update
```
3. 运行以下命令以验证影子口令模式是否启用:
```
# cat /etc/login.defs | grep SHADOW
```
如果输出中包含“SHADOW”,则影子口令模式已启用。
4. 退出终端并重新登录以使更改生效。
现在您已经成功地将CentOS Linux release 7.1.1503 (Core)设置为影子口令模式。
CentOS Linux release 7.1.1503 (Core)怎么设置影子口令模式
在CentOS Linux release 7.1.1503 (Core) 中,可以通过以下步骤来设置影子口令模式:
1. 打开终端并以root用户身份登录。
2. 编辑/etc/login.defs文件,找到以下行:
```
# Password aging controls:
PASS_MAX_DAYS 99999
PASS_MIN_DAYS 0
PASS_MIN_LEN 5
PASS_WARN_AGE 7
```
3. 将以下行添加到文件的末尾:
```
# Shadow password suite settings
ENCRYPT_METHOD SHA512
```
4. 保存并关闭文件。
5. 执行以下命令来生成影子密码文件:
```
pwconv
```
6. 现在,您的系统已经设置为使用影子口令模式了。您可以通过以下命令来检查:
```
grep shadow /etc/passwd
```
如果显示以下内容,则表示您的系统已经启用了影子口令模式:
```
root:x:0:0:root:/root:/bin/bash
daemon:x:1:1:daemon:/usr/sbin:/usr/sbin/nologin
bin:x:2:2:bin:/bin:/usr/sbin/nologin
sys:x:3:3:sys:/dev:/usr/sbin/nologin
sync:x:4:65534:sync:/bin:/bin/sync
games:x:5:60:games:/usr/games:/usr/sbin/nologin
```
注意:如果您的系统已经启用了影子口令模式,则跳过步骤2和3。